cnWave V5000 60 GHz Distribution Node
The Cambium Networks cnWave V5000 is a Distribution Node operating in the 60 GHz band, offering high performance for high-density wireless networks. Designed for point-to-point and point-to-multipoint links, it supports up to four simultaneous connections with aggregate throughput of up to 15.2 Gbps, ensuring efficiency and reliability in mesh infrastructures.
The device is compliant with the Terragraph protocol, developed by Meta Connectivity, which ensures low latency and scalability in urban networks. With centralized cnMaestro management and support for advanced features such as SDN, automated provisioning, and real-time monitoring, the cnWave V5000 simplifies the deployment of next-generation networks. The rugged IP66/IP67 construction makes it suitable for outdoor applications exposed to harsh weather conditions.

cnWave V3000 60 GHz client node
The cnWave V3000 60 GHz client node is a radio solution designed for long-range, high-capacity, and high-density wireless deployments. It operates in the 57-66 GHz band in a single SKU and enables gigabit connectivity for edge access and backhaul, offering a lower-cost wireless alternative to fiber.
The device supports throughput up to 3.6 Gbps, with 1.8 Gbps downlink and 1.8 Gbps uplink, while channel bonding typically doubles available capacity. With Terragraph-certified 802.11ay technology and latency of less than 1 ms, Cambium Networks makes the cnWave V3000 60 GHz suitable for high-performance, high-density scenarios.
The node can be used as a client in PMP configurations or as an endpoint in PTP configurations, ensuring flexible deployment in service provider and enterprise networks. This model is supplied as a radio only and requires an antenna and power supply to be ordered separately. Key Features

cnWave V3000 60 GHz 44.5 dBi client node
The cnWave V3000 60 GHz 44.5 dBi client node is a high-gain solution designed for gigabit wireless links in long-distance, high-capacity, and high-density scenarios. Cambium Networks' technology enables high-performance edge and backhaul connectivity, offering an efficient alternative to traditional infrastructure.
It operates in the 57-66 GHz band with 2.16 GHz and 4.32 GHz channel widths and supports carrier bonding of up to two adjacent channels. Throughput reaches up to 3.6 Gbps overall, with 1.8 Gbps downlink and 1.8 Gbps uplink, and latency of less than 1 ms. The device can be configured as a client in PMP mode or as an endpoint in PTP connections.
The integrated 44.5 dBi antenna supports beamforming with a scan range of +/- 2° in azimuth and +/- 1° in elevation, a beam width of 0.8°, and a maximum EIRP of 60.5 dBm. The node is IP66/67 certified, operates in a temperature range of -40°C to 60°C, withstands winds of up to 200 km/h, and has an MTBF of more than 40 years. Key Features

CLR446 16-channel portable radio
The CLR446 16-channel portable radio is designed to ensure clear and immediate communications in a compact, easy-to-hold format that's simple to use during everyday activities. With Motorola Solutions, this model combines operational convenience and ruggedness, thanks to guided voice navigation, an enlarged PTT button, and a construction designed to withstand dust, water, vibration, shock, and temperature extremes.
It operates in the PMR446 band 446.0-446.2 MHz, with 16 channels, a bandwidth of 12.5 kHz, and up to 219 privacy codes, consisting of 39 standard PL codes plus 6 custom codes and 84 standard DPL codes, 84 inverted codes, plus 6 custom codes. The BT90's 1800 mAh Li-Ion battery provides up to 18 hours of average battery life, while the 0.5 W loudspeaker and 500 mW audio output at 8 Ohms contribute to effective communication throughout the shift.
The compact design measures 107 x 51 x 23 mm and weighs 128 g with a standard battery. The radio also features features such as VOX hands-free, 6 call tones, mute, 15 volume levels, scan/monitor, Customer Programming Software, 8-color LED and antimicrobial coating.
